If you actually want an image that should work (barring some minor
issues), look here:
http://handhelds.org/~pb/unstable

I have used unstable14 and unstable16 on an h5550.

Some notes:
- the bitstream vera fonts are missing from the opie image. Just use
  ipkg to install them. If you want to use opie that is.
- the atmel-usb driver seems to be the more featureful driver but the
  at76c503a-rfmd driver is the one in the image. Just use ipkg to
  install atmel-usb-modules if you want to use them. But they might have
  their issues too. I find built in wireless to be a gamble most of the
  time. YMMV.
